The speed signal is generated by the vehicle
speed sensor (at the transmission), and
processed at the speedometer/odometer in the
instrument cluster.

Transmission Range (TR) signal,
checking
Notes:
Through the multi-function Transmission Range
(TR) program switch -F125- at the transmission,
the Engine Control Module (ECM) recognizes
whether a drive range is selected (selector lever
in 2/3/4/R/D) or not (selector lever in P or N)
The multi-function Transmission Range (TR)
program switch -F125- at the transmission
switches to Ground through terminal 22 of the
ECM when the shift lever is in N or P.
When a drive range is selected, the switch
opens and terminal 22 now has power.
Required special tools and test equipment
VAG 1551 or VAG 1552 Scan Tool (ST) with
VAG 1551/3 adapter cable
VAG 1598/22 test box
